Retrofit + Kotlin + Android jetpack

InSide Sample :

1. Get data from API by using retrofit

2. Parse data from retrofit

3. Showing all data in androidx jetpack

4. All code in KOTLIN

2. Retrofit Network Client:

object NetworkClient{

private val BASE_URL = " https://reqres.in"
private val TIMEOUT = 10
var retrofit: Retrofit? = null
/*
This public static method will return Retrofit client
anywhere in the appplication
*/
val retrofitClient: Retrofit
    get() {
        if (retrofit == null) {
            val okHttpClientBuilder = OkHttpClient.Builder()
            okHttpClientBuilder.connectTimeout(TIMEOUT.toLong(), TimeUnit.SECONDS)
            retrofit = Retrofit.Builder()
                    .baseUrl(BASE_URL)
                    .addConverterFactory(GsonConverterFactory.create())
                    .client(okHttpClientBuilder.build())
                    .build()
        }
        return retrofit!!
    }

 }

3. API End User

    /**
     * API for getting weather from https://darksky.net/
     */
    interface APIUser {

        @GET("api/users?")
        fun getUserList(@QueryMap options: Map<String, String>): Call<BaseUser>
    }

4. Now Hit API

val retrofit = NetworkClient.retrofitClient
        mApiUser = retrofit.create<APIUser>(APIUser::class.java)

    val data = HashMap<String, String>()
    data["page"] = "1"

    val apiUserCall = mApiUser!!.getUserList(data)
    /*
    This is the line which actually sends a network request. Calling enqueue() executes a call asynchronously. It has two callback listeners which will invoked on the main thread
    */

    apiUserCall.enqueue(object : Callback<BaseUser> {

        override fun onResponse(call: Call<BaseUser>?, response: Response<BaseUser>?) {
            /*This is the success callback. Though the response type is JSON, with Retrofit we get the response in the form of WResponse POJO class
             */
            if (response?.body() != null) {
                retrofitEventListener.onSuccess(call, response?.body())
            }
        }
        override fun onFailure(call: Call<BaseUser>?, t: Throwable?) {
            /*
            Error callback
            */
            retrofitEventListener.onError(call, t)
        }
    })
